The Board received a report from Karen Webb and Ben Richards on Learning Disability and Autism. Background was provided and key statistics for people in Staffordshire were highlighted to the Board:

 

·         30,000 people have a learning disability and/or autism;

·         The number of people with a learning disability and/or autism was expected to rise to 31,500 by 2030;

·         6000 are recorded on GP registers, and just over 1/3 had an Annual Health Check in the last year; and

·         1800 were in receipt of care and support from the County Council

 

The team were focusing on six workstreams:

 

·         Early identification and diagnostics

·         Communities

·         NHS workstreams

·         NHS learning disability and mental health services

·         Dedicated care and support

·         Inpatients

 

The County Council and Integrated Care Board were developing a Staffordshire Joint Whole Life Disability and Neurodiversity Strategy. This would continue and where necessary, adapt the workstreams and incorporate other priorities identified by people with a learning disability.

 

The Board were supportive of the ongoing work and the development of the strategy.

 

Resolved – That the Board (a) champion the cause of people with a learning disability and autism and encourage all organisations to make a contribution to improving their lives;

 

(b) endorse consultation to inform a Staffordshire Joint Whole Life Disability and Neurodiversity Strategy; and

 

(c) consider the Staffordshire Joint Whole Life Disability and Neurodiversity Strategy when available.
